Frequently Asked Questions

Common questions about mazda repair services in Walkerville, MI

What are the most common Mazda repair issues for drivers in the Walkerville area?

In Walkerville, common issues include suspension wear from rural and seasonal road conditions, as well as problems with the ignition coils in older Mazda3 and Mazda6 models. Rust prevention is also a key service due to Michigan winters and road salt exposure.

How can I find a reliable, specialized Mazda repair shop near Walkerville?

Look for shops in Oceana County that advertise Mazda-specific expertise, ASE-certified technicians, and use of OEM or high-quality aftermarket parts. Checking reviews from local customers in Hart or Shelby can provide trustworthy insights into their experience and service quality.

When should I seek service for my Mazda's check engine light around Walkerville?

Seek immediate diagnostics, especially before longer drives on US-31 or rural routes where breakdowns can be inconvenient. Common local triggers include faulty oxygen sensors or loose gas caps, but prompt service can prevent minor issues from escalating.

What is the typical price range for common Mazda repairs at local Walkerville shops?

Prices vary, but expect around $150-$300 for brake pad replacements or $400-$800 for suspension strut work. Always request a detailed written estimate upfront, as labor rates at independent shops in Oceana County are often more competitive than dealerships farther away.

Are there any local driving conditions in Walkerville that affect my Mazda's service schedule?

Yes, the combination of seasonal potholes, gravel backroads, and heavy winter salt use means you should consider more frequent inspections of your suspension, brakes, and undercarriage. Adhering to the severe service schedule in your owner's manual is highly recommended for longevity.
